All of the Shri Krishna Svarupas within the Path of Grace are equally Krishna.  Shri Gusainji’s Krishna Svarup is still worshipped in northern India with great devotion and detail by his descendants. These Krishna Svarupas vary in size, color, forma and Lila, but all of them share a standard connection to Shri Vallabhacharya and his son Shri Gusainji. Shri Gusainji established them with his seven sons. These svarup's are appeared either from fire, water or earth. They have provided numerous divine souls with direct divine experiences and to possess their darshan is indeed auspicious.

Shri Vitthalnathji has presented his son Shri Girdidharji with three Krishna svarupas, Shri Navanitpriyaji, Shri Mathuranathji and Shri Nathji. Shri Gusainji’s other sons has received one Krishna svarupa for his or her personal worship.

Shri Girdharji's two sons became head of two pushti houses. Shree Murlidharji did Leela-Pravesh at an early age. It was Shreenathji’s wish that He resides with Shri Girdharji’s second son, Shri Damodarji. Shri Damodarji received the worship of Shreenathji and therefore the Child Krishna sort of Shri Navanitpriyaji. He was enthroned on the very best seat of the lineage. From this day, his descendants which are the heads of the Pushti lineage called Tilakyata. Shreenathji’s temple, the sole temple Shri Vallabhacharya ever established, is taken into account to be the most temple of lineage.

Shree Gopinathji, the younger son of Shri Girdharji was presented with Shri Mathranathji and have become the top of the primary seat. Shri Vitthalnathji’s all other sons became the heads of their own seats. Today these eight lineages are each lead by the descendants of Shri Gusainji’s seven sons and their ancestral homes house the most Krishna Svarupas. They are the main centers of Pushti Marg, worship and culture. Each home has its own unique sort of Shri Krishna and modes of worship vary from house to deal with , for Shri Krishna interacts together with his bhaktas in infinite ways.
